If the length of the common chord of two circles `x^2+y^2+8x+1=0` and `x^2+y^2+2muy-1=0` is `2sqrt(6)` , then the values of `mu` are `+-2` (b) `+-3` (c) `+-4` (d) none of these

A

`+-2`

B

`+-3`

C

`+-4`

D

none of these

Text Solution

Verified by Experts

The correct Answer is:
2

The common choard is `S_(1)-S_(2)=0`
`4x- mu y +1=0`
`:. AC =` Radius of first circle `=sqrt(15)`
`AM=(AB)/(2)=sqrt(6)`
`:. CM=3`
`:. (|-16+1|)/(sqrt(16+mu^(2)))=3`
or `mu = +-3`
